Among my devices I have a Netgear WNDR3700v2 currently running OpenWrt 19.07.4 r11208-ce6496d796 / ath79 (see below)
Today I tried to upgrade it to 19.07.7 using the latest openwrt-19.07.7-ath79-generic-netgear_wndr3700-squashfs-sysupgrade.bin ( MD5: aaaba357f0ff661360e4ef996e8c0b4d; SHA256: 17201e9d64927fcdbca47dbaa879023e283ef51c3859196122788ce7121d9cb5) and I get the error below.

Device netgear,wndr3700v2 not supported by this image Supported devices: netgear,wndr3700 wndr3700 Image check failed.
The uploaded image file does not contain a supported format. Make sure that you choose the generic image format for your platform.

My bad + bug.
The new firmware selector tool fails to provide the v2/ath79 image and i did not notice it.

Download the v2 image, please: https://downloads.openwrt.org/releases/19.07.7/targets/ath79/generic/

Looks like you get the image if you use WNDR3700v2 as search term, without a space before v2.
